MCPF Penang / SPT DLC were invited by Women’s Centre for Change (WCC) Penang in a program conducted at Sekolah Kebangsaan Seberang Jaya, SPT where 170 6th Grade school students (86 Boys and 83 Girls / including 8 Pendidikan Khas students) were given a talk on awareness pertaining to Sexual Abuse amongst school children in WCC’s “Ok Tak Ok” campaign. Marfuah binti Mohd Safuan (AJK Bimbingan dan Kaunseling); and, En. Kee Hang Seang (AJK Bimbingan dan Kaunseling). The key objectives of this program included 1. Awareness of one’s own body and limitations to personal private areas that cannot be touched, seen, filmed / video graphed); 2. Being able to differentiate what constitutes “OK” to be touched, and what is definite “NOT OK” to be touched; 3. Being aware of individuals who have ill intentions of sexual harassment of school children; 4. Valuing and Loving one self and to be able to take self-protective steps; 5. Countermeasure steps to be taken by sexual harassment (school) victims; 6. Talk and Video presentation on sexual harassment “Ok Tak Ok” followed by a Q&A session; 7. Distribution of “Samir dan Rakan Onlinenya” and 8. Presentation of Certificates of Appreciation to Sponsors and Speakers.
